How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sparta?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Sparta Studio Apartments | $978 | $850 | $1,325 |
Sparta 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,146 | $775 | $1,545 |
Sparta 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,384 | $800 | $1,775 |
Sparta 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,411 | $610 | $2,375 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sparta
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sparta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sparta ranges from $775 to $1,545 with an average monthly rent of $1,146.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sparta c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sparta range from $800 to $1,775.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,384.
How expensive are Sparta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Sparta on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$610 to $2,375 - averaging $1,411 for the location.
